+// http://www.1024cores.net/home/lock-free-algorithms/queues/bounded-mpmc-queue
+
+use core::prelude::*;
+
+use alloc::arc::Arc;
+use vec::Vec;
+use core::num::UnsignedInt;
+use core::cell::UnsafeCell;
+
+use sync::atomic::{AtomicUint,Relaxed,Release,Acquire};
+
+struct Node<T> {
+    sequence: AtomicUint,
+    value: Option<T>,
+}
+
+struct State<T> {
+    pad0: [u8, ..64],
+    buffer: Vec<UnsafeCell<Node<T>>>,
+    mask: uint,
+    pad1: [u8, ..64],
+    enqueue_pos: AtomicUint,
+    pad2: [u8, ..64],
+    dequeue_pos: AtomicUint,
+    pad3: [u8, ..64],
+}
+
+pub struct Queue<T> {
+    state: Arc<State<T>>,
+}
+
+impl<T: Send> State<T> {
+    fn with_capacity(capacity: uint) -> State<T> {
+        let capacity = if capacity < 2 || (capacity & (capacity - 1)) != 0 {
+            if capacity < 2 {
+                2u
+            } else {
+                // use next power of 2 as capacity
+                capacity.next_power_of_two()
+            }
+        } else {
+            capacity
+        };
+        let buffer = Vec::from_fn(capacity, |i| {
+            UnsafeCell::new(Node { sequence:AtomicUint::new(i), value: None })
+        });
+        State{
+            pad0: [0, ..64],
+            buffer: buffer,
+            mask: capacity-1,
+            pad1: [0, ..64],
+            enqueue_pos: AtomicUint::new(0),
+            pad2: [0, ..64],
+            dequeue_pos: AtomicUint::new(0),
+            pad3: [0, ..64],
+        }
+    }
+
+    fn push(&self, value: T) -> bool {
+        let mask = self.mask;
+        let mut pos = self.enqueue_pos.load(Relaxed);
+        loop {
+            let node = &self.buffer[pos & mask];
+            let seq = unsafe { (*node.get()).sequence.load(Acquire) };
+            let diff: int = seq as int - pos as int;
+
+            if diff == 0 {
+                let enqueue_pos = self.enqueue_pos.compare_and_swap(pos, pos+1, Relaxed);
+                if enqueue_pos == pos {
+                    unsafe {
+                        (*node.get()).value = Some(value);
+                        (*node.get()).sequence.store(pos+1, Release);
+                    }
+                    break
+                } else {
+                    pos = enqueue_pos;
+                }
+            } else if diff < 0 {
+                return false
+            } else {
+                pos = self.enqueue_pos.load(Relaxed);
+            }
+        }
+        true
+    }
+
+    fn pop(&self) -> Option<T> {
+        let mask = self.mask;
+        let mut pos = self.dequeue_pos.load(Relaxed);
+        loop {
+            let node = &self.buffer[pos & mask];
+            let seq = unsafe { (*node.get()).sequence.load(Acquire) };
+            let diff: int = seq as int - (pos + 1) as int;
+            if diff == 0 {
+                let dequeue_pos = self.dequeue_pos.compare_and_swap(pos, pos+1, Relaxed);
+                if dequeue_pos == pos {
+                    unsafe {
+                        let value = (*node.get()).value.take();
+                        (*node.get()).sequence.store(pos + mask + 1, Release);
+                        return value
+                    }
+                } else {
+                    pos = dequeue_pos;
+                }
+            } else if diff < 0 {
+                return None
+            } else {
+                pos = self.dequeue_pos.load(Relaxed);
+            }
+        }
+    }
+}
+
+impl<T: Send> Queue<T> {
+    pub fn with_capacity(capacity: uint) -> Queue<T> {
+        Queue{
+            state: Arc::new(State::with_capacity(capacity))
+        }
+    }
+
+    pub fn push(&self, value: T) -> bool {
+        self.state.push(value)
+    }
+
+    pub fn pop(&self) -> Option<T> {
+        self.state.pop()
+    }
+}
+
+impl<T: Send> Clone for Queue<T> {
+    fn clone(&self) -> Queue<T> {
+        Queue { state: self.state.clone() }
+    }
+}
